A Hangover Cure recipe part 1 of 4
Store-bought Pedialyte replaces minerals and fluids that are lost when the body is dehydrated, and when you’re hungover, you are most certainly dehydrated. Whether you’re vomiting or not, your body needs some serious replenishing. This homemade substitute uses coconut water, which replenishes electrolytes and soothes nausea; cranberry juice, which is rich in antioxidants, and salt, which replaces the essential salt your body has lost when dehydrated. Bonus? No artificial preservatives, colors, or sweeteners.

Instructions
  1. Pour 4 cups of coconut water into a large pitcher, and add ½ cup cranberry juice.
  2. Add ¼ teaspoon salt, and mix until dissolved.
  3. Keep in the fridge for mornings that need a little extra help.
